Aditya Dhar’s high-octane spy thriller, Dhurandhar: The Revenge (Dhurandhar 2), has officially arrived in theatres today, March 19, 2026, following a wave of record-breaking paid previews. As the sequel to the 2025 blockbuster, the film has drawn significant attention not only for its sprawling nearly four-hour runtime but also for the reported remuneration of its ensemble cast. Ranveer Singh's ‘Dhurandhar 2’ Fees
Ranveer Singh, who reprises his dual-layered role as Hamza Ali Mazari and Jaskirat Singh Rangi, remains the highest-paid member of the cast. According to reports, Singh has charged INR 50 crore for the sequel, maintaining his fee from the first instalment despite the massive commercial success of the franchise. His performance as the lethal Indian intelligence agent embedded deep within the Pakistani underworld is being cited by critics as the film's primary anchor.
Sanjay Dutt's ‘Dhurandhar 2’ Fees
Sanjay Dutt plays a pivotal role as SP Chaudhary Aslam, a character central to the evolving power dynamics in the Lyari district. For his contribution to the sequel, Dutt has reportedly received a paycheck of ₹10 crore. Industry insiders note that his presence provides the "mass" appeal necessary for the film's gritty, realistic setting, further solidifying his position as a high-value asset in big-budget actioners.
Arjun Rampal's ‘Dhurandhar 2’ Fees
Arjun Rampal takes on the role of the antagonist, Major Iqbal, a menacing ISI officer. Rampal’s fee for the film is reportedly settled at ₹1 crore. While some reports highlight that this is lower than his contemporary heavyweights, his portrayal of the cold and calculated Major has been noted as a significant factor in the film’s tension, particularly in his face-offs with Singh’s character.
Sara Arjun ‘Dhurandhar 2’ Fees
Young actress Sara Arjun, who plays Yalina Jamali (the wife of Singh’s character, Hamza), has also reportedly earned INR 1 crore for her role. Despite the 20-year age gap between the leads being a point of discussion during production, her performance has been praised for its emotional depth. Sara, who transitioned from a successful career as a child artist, is viewed as a rising talent within the "Dhurandhar" universe.
Other Cast Members and Cameos
The supporting cast features R Madhavan as intelligence strategist Ajay Sanyal, who reportedly earned INR 9 crore for an expanded role in the sequel. Interestingly, reports suggest that Akshaye Khanna, despite his character Rehman Dakait being killed in the first film, appears in flashback cameos for a reported INR 2.5 crore. Other actors, including Rakesh Bedi as Jameel Jamali and Danish Pandor as Uzair Baloch, round out the ensemble that brings the complex geopolitical narrative to life. ‘Dhurandhar 2’ Box Office Reception
Dhurandhar 2 is currently on track to become one of the highest-opening Bollywood films of 2026. The film registered a historic INR 38 crore from paid previews alone and has already crossed the INR 120 crore mark in global advance bookings for its opening weekend. With early reviews praising Aditya Dhar’s direction and the film’s explosive second half, trade analysts predict the movie could challenge the lifetime collections of its predecessor, which earned over INR 1,300 crore worldwide.
